In [1], Zlatanov introduced the Chebyshev vector fields of the first and second kind and the geodesic vector fields for an n-dimensional net in the Weyl spaceW n . After having defined, in [2], the Chebyshev and geodesic curvatures of the lines of an arbitrary net,the b-nets and the c-nets, Tsareva and Zlatanov studied, among other things, some properties of the Chebyshev nets. In this paper, we consider an n-dimensional net in the hypersurfaceW n of the Weyl SpaceW n+1 and study some properties of the Chebyshev vector fields of the first and second kind and the geodesic vector fields of this net. In this paper, equi-conjugate pairs of curves in a hypersurfaceW n(gij,Tk) are defined and the Chebyshev nets of the first kind, the second kind and the geodesic nets which are formed by the tangent vector fields of these pairs of curves are investigated.  相似文献

We define certain extensions of affine Weyl groups (distinct from these considered by K. Saito [S1] in the theory of extended affine root systems), prove an analogue of Chevalley Theorem for their invariants, and construct a Frobenius structure on their orbit spaces. This produces solutions F(t1, ..., tn) of WDVV equations of associativity polynomial in t1, ..., tn-1, exp tn.  相似文献

In this paper, the author constructs ghost symmetries of the extended Toda hierarchy with their spectral representations. After this, two kinds of Darboux transformations in different directions and their mixed Darboux transformations of this hierarchy are constructed. These symmetries and Darboux transformations might be useful in GromovWitten theory of CP1.  相似文献

We give several necessary and sufficient conditions for the existence of the presentation by conjugation for a non-simply laced extended affine Weyl group. We invent a computational tool by which one can determine simply the existence of the presentation by conjugation for an extended affine Weyl group. As an application, we determine the existence of the presentation by conjugation for a large class of extended affine Weyl groups.  相似文献

The sufficient conditions are obtained for the existence, on a hyper surface M Rn, of k points whose convex hull forms a (k–1)-dimensional simplex, homothetic to a given simplex Rn. In particular, it is shown that if M is a smooth hypersurface, homeomorphic to a sphere, such points will exist for any simplex Rn. The proofs are based on simple topological considerations. In a hypersurface Vn belonging to a Riemannian space Vn+1 we choose n congruences of an orthogonal ennuple of unit vectors of contravariant components λ i (h=1,2,...,n) and denote, by ωkk the normal curvature of the hypersurface in the direction of the unit vector of components λ i . In the present paper, we have shown that the expression $$\frac{\partial }{{\partial s_k }}\omega _{kk} - 2\mathop \Sigma \limits_{h = 1}^n \omega _{kh} \gamma _{hkk}$$ is a function of direction, where the symbol ?/?sk indicates the differentiation in the direction of the vector of components λ i and that ωkh (h≠k) and γ?hk (?,h,k=1,2,...,n) are, respectively, the invariants of the geodesic torsion of the curve of the congruence with unit tangent vector of components λ i and Ricci's coefficients of rotation of the orthogonal ennuple.  相似文献

We give a short proof of the theorem of Weyl, as generalized by von Neumann, that for any hermitian operator there exists a Hilbert-Schmidt perturbation of arbitrarily small Hilbert-Schmidt norm such that the sum has purely point spectrum.
